Gandhinagar : The Gujarat government has consistently increased the budget for the Ganga Swarupa Aarthik Sahay Yojana to provide greater financial support to widowed women. Notably, within just one year, the scheme’s budget has been expanded by approximately ₹700 crore.
While the allocation for 2024-25 stood at ₹2,362.67 crore, it has been raised to ₹3,015 crore for 2025-26. Furthermore, as of February 2025, a total of ₹2,164.64 crore has been disbursed to16.49 lakh widowed women under the scheme, reaffirming the Gujarat government’s strong commitment to women’s financial empowerment.

Steady Increase in Budget Allocation for Ganga Swarupa Aarthik Sahay Yojana
The Gujarat government has shown a compassionate and proactive approach by consistently increasing the budget allocation for the Ganga Swarupa Aarthik Sahay Yojana. From ₹549.74 crore in 2020-21, the budget has surged nearly 500% to ₹3,015 crore for 2025-26. Over the past five years, the number of beneficiaries has also witnessed continuous growth, reflecting the government’s unwavering commitment to women’s financial empowerment. The budget allocation, total expenditure, and beneficiary count for the last five financial years are as follows:
| Financial Year | Budget Allocation (₹ Crore) | Expenditure (₹ Crore) | Number of Beneficiaries (in Lakh) |
|—————|—————-|—————-|—————-|
| 2020-21 | 549.74 | 1313.38 | 8.16 |
| 2021-22 | 753.47 | 1768.86 | 11.61 |
| 2022-23 | 917.02 | 2156.29 | 13.62 |
| 2023-24 | 1981.76 | 2297.43 | 14.97 |
| 2024-25 (Feb-25) | 2362.67 | 2164.64 | 16.49 |
Provisions Under the Ganga Swarupa Aarthik Sahay Yojana
In 2019, the Gujarat government increased the monthly financial assistance for widowed women under this scheme to ₹1,250 and implemented the Direct Benefit Transfer (DBT) system to ensure efficient and transparent disbursement. Previously, the assistance was discontinued once the widow’s son attained adulthood (21 years). However, this provision has now been abolished, ensuring lifelong financial support for Ganga Swarupa beneficiaries and reaffirming the government’s commitment to their financial security and well-being.
Additionally, the annual income limit for rural women increased from ₹47,000 to ₹1,20,000, while for urban women, it rose from ₹68,000 to ₹1,50,000. As a result, the number of beneficiaries has seen a phenomenal rise—from 1.64 lakh in 2018-19 to 16.49 lakh by February 2025.
